## Tuning

The receipt mailer (Almsgate) batches donation receipts and sends through the Thornquay relay. On-call: if the queue backs up, resist the urge to crank batch size — the relay rate-limits per connection, and bigger batches just mean bigger retries. Scale worker count first, then shorten the flush interval. Dedupe window must stay longer than the retry horizon or donors get duplicate receipts, which generates tickets. All knobs live in one place and are read at worker start. Current production values follow.

tuning table, kajop-yafof:
QUOTAS = {
    "wenath": 10,
    "ulaael": 5,
}

Before this constant existed, the variant resolver
 * issued one query per SKU, producing a classic N+1 that took product
 * pages from 80ms to 4s under load. Batching collapses those lookups
 * into a single IN-clause query. Do not raise this above 500: the
 * Larkfield read replica's planner falls back to a sequential scan
 * past that point, which is worse than the original bug. Benchmarks
 * and regression evidence live in the perf archive keyed by the
 * token recorded just below.
 */

build token for tajeg-bajep: htk14_409ba9df6b8acb

Hey team — handing off the TidePeek widget before I head out on leave. Marla will own it going forward, but support should know the basics: it pulls tide predictions for the Port Averley harbors every 30 minutes and caches aggressively, so stale data usually means the cache warmer died, not the upstream feed. Restarting the fetcher pod fixes 90% of tickets. If someone asks what the service is actually running with, here are the current settings.

deployment values, yafof-fajeg:
[eliox]
host = eliox.nelvrocorp.internal
user = eliox_svc
database = eliox_prod

## Env Vars for Pinebranch Component Library

Quick note before the weekly sync: Pinebranch v4 dropped the old `PB_VERSION_PIN` variable. Version resolution now happens through the registry proxy, so each app just declares a channel (`stable`, `next`, or `canary`) via `PB_CHANNEL`. If you're still pinning versions manually, stop — it fights the dedupe logic and bloats bundles. Migration is two lines in your `.env`, honestly. Set `PB_CHANNEL=stable`, then add the registry token that the proxy needs to authenticate pulls on the line below.

sealed setting: LEDGER_TOKEN20=6148d35bbb480b0ab79e